Another Kambala racer has created a record in the 100 metres during the traditional buffalo race in Karnataka, covering the distance in 9.51 seconds, and improving on the timing of Srinivas Gowda, who stirred up a social media frenzy with his recent running exploits. Nishant Shetty from Bajagoli Jogibettu is the new jockey who broke 28-year-old Gowda's record at the Venoor Kambala on Sunday, organisers said.
